Ovo Energy fined £2.7m for failing to deliver government bill support on time

22 janvier 2026 | Jillian Ambrose Energy correspondent
Regulator says thousands of UK’s most vulnerable households missed rebate for months amid soaring costs Ovo Energy will pay a penalty of over £2.7m after failing to pass on government support payments for winter energy bills to thousands of vulnerable customers during the energy cost crisis.
